1. Check the cable connections - Ensure that all the cable connections from the Roku to the TV are secure and not loose.

2. Restart the Roku device - Turn off your Roku device and unplug it from the power source. After a few seconds, plug it back in and turn it on. This will restart the Roku device and may resolve the black box issue.

3. Check the TV settings - Check the TV settings for any video processing or enhancement settings that may be causing the black box issue. Check the TVs user manual or online guide for specific instructions on how to adjust the settings.

4. Check the HDMI cable - If you are using an HDMI cable to connect the Roku to the TV, check the cable for any damage or fraying. If the cable is damaged, replace it with a new one.

5. Reset the TV - If the black box issue persists, try resetting your TV to its factory settings. This will erase all settings and settings adjustments you had made on the TV. Check your TV user manual or online guide for specific instructions on how to reset your TV.

6. Contact Roku support - If none of the above troubleshooting steps work, contact Roku support for further assistance with the black box issue on your TV screen.

How to Remove Black Box on TV Screen Roku: Easy Steps to Get Rid of the Annoying Problem

Have you ever experienced the frustration of watching your favorite shows or movies on your Roku TV screen, only to be interrupted by a large, black box blocking part of the picture? This is a common problem that many Roku TV users encounter, but fortunately, it can be easily solved with a few simple steps.

The black box on the TV screen that appears on Roku is called the closed captioning (CC) feature. It is designed to help people who are deaf or hard of hearing to understand the dialogue on the TV screen by providing a text-based display of the audio. However, for those who dont need this feature, it can be an annoying distraction.

There are two main ways to remove the black box on your TV screen with Roku:

1. Turn off closed captioning (CC) completely
2. Adjust the closed captioning (CC) settings

Option 1: Turn Off Closed Captioning (CC) Completely

Step 1: Press Home on your Roku remote
Step 2: Select Settings
Step 3: Scroll down and select Accessibility
Step 4: Turn off Closed Captioning (CC) by selecting the option

Option 2: Adjust the Closed Captioning (CC) Settings

Step 1: Press Home on your Roku remote
Step 2: Select Settings
Step 3: Scroll down and select Accessibility
Step 4: Select Closed Captioning (CC)
Step 5: Adjust the settings to your preferences, such as text size, style, and color
Step 6: Turn Off the "Display Mode" setting to hide the black box

By following these easy steps, you can quickly remove the black box on your Roku TV screen. It is important to note that some older TV models may not have the closed captioning (CC) feature, so you might want to check your TV manual or contact the manufacturer for further assistance.

How to Remove Black Box on TV Screen Roku: Expert Tips

Roku is a popular brand in the streaming world that allows users to enjoy their favorite TV shows, movies, and sports on a big screen. However, sometimes Roku can give a trouble of displaying a black box on the TV screen, which can be frustrating for any user. In this article, we will guide you on how to remove the black box on the TV screen in Roku.

Before diving into the solution, it is important to understand what causes the black box on the TV screen. There are several reasons for the appearance of the black box, including closed captions, aspect ratio issues, and HDMI connection problems. So lets take a closer look at each of these issues and how to fix them.

Closed Captions:

The closed captions or subtitles can cause the black box to appear on the TV screen. To remove the black box, go to the settings on your Roku device, and select the "Display Type" option. From there, choose the "Off" option that corresponds to closed captions. If the black box still appears on the TV screen, try turning off the caption settings in the TV menu.

Aspect Ratio:

Another reason for the black box on the TV screen can be the aspect ratio issue. If the picture size is set incorrectly, the black box can appear on the TV screen. To fix this, go to the settings on your Roku device and select the "Display Type" option. From there, choose the "Auto Adjust Display" option, which will adjust the picture size according to the TV screen.

HDMI Connection:

A faulty or loose HDMI connection can also cause the black box on the TV screen. To check your HDMI connection, unplug the cable and then plug it back in. If the connection is still not working, try using a different HDMI cable or port.
